What are the responsibilities and job description for the Purchasing Associate position at Hydramaster Corp?
Position Overview: As a Purchasing Associate at Universal Cleaning Concepts - HydraMaster, you will play a crucial role in our supply chain management by assisting with the procurement of goods and services necessary for our day-to-day operations. You will work closely with the purchasing team to ensure that our organization has the right materials, at the right time, and at the right price to meet our production and operational needs.
Key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with the purchasing team to develop and maintain supplier relationships.
- Research and identify potential suppliers, vendors, and contractors.
- Issue and daily maintain purchase orders.
- Obtain and evaluate supplier quotations and proposals.
- Negotiate terms and conditions with suppliers to secure favorable agreements.
- Generate purchase orders and ensure accurate documentation of procurement transactions.
- Monitor and track supplier performance, including on-time delivery and quality.
- Assist in the development and implementation of procurement strategies.
- Review and analyze inventory levels to optimize stock levels and minimize carrying costs.
- Work closely with other departments, such as production and logistics, to ensure seamless operations.
- Support cost-saving initiatives and process improvements within the purchasing department.
- Assist in resolving any issues or disputes with suppliers as they arise.
